Thanks MetalHead666. Wanted to add that Lars had some interesting comments in a recent radio interview.

Lars said some song titles are:  St. Anger (of course), Frantic, All Within My Hands, and Dirty Windows. Also there will be 11 songs on the album all between 7 and 8 mins long. He also mentioned that one of the lyrics for St. Anger (the song) are, "'I hang myself, St. Anger around my neck." Something that I thought was very cool is that he said they are definitely considering having Pushead do the art for the album cover.

Sorry for getting off topic but I have a question. Why do some people spell it Gannondorf instead of Ganondorf the way it is supposed to be spelled? I really don't understand this and it annoys me to no living end. The only time it has ever been spelled Gannon was in the in game intro for The Legend of Zelda. It was a mistake though because even in the manual for the game it was spelled Ganon and in every game and manual since then it has been spelled with only two Ns. It's very similar to how in the in game intro for Metroid Zebes was spelled Zebeth while in the manual it was spelled Zebes and has been spelled that way in every Metroid manual and game since then. You don't see people spelling Zebes "Zebeth" though do you? So why do people spell Ganon or Ganondorf with 3 Ns?
